I was doing some looking into Bagua, specifically the meanings of the Ri and Kon trigrams, for obvious reasons. And I found something quite interesting concerning the Attributes each trigram holds.
At first, I was hoping that they’d relate in some way to the personality or symbolism surrounding the medicine sellers themselves. But that didn’t seem to entirely be the case. Ri has the attributes “light-giving, humane, dependence”. The first two make sense, as he DOES bring metaphorical light (truth and understanding) by exorcising Mononoke, and he has been shown to express kindness towards the spirits that end up in these pitiable situations. But dependence? That makes…less sense.
Until I realized that Dependence is (in one way or another) a factor in the stories of all the Mononoke he’s exorcised.
Children aborted against the wishes of their mothers, the aftermath of a codependent incestuous affair, a battered woman who’s too afraid to leave the family she despises, an evil spirit desperate for the love of others, and a dead woman trying in any way she can to get the truth of her death brought to light….all of these Mononoke are spirits who were dependent on others, whether that’s their victims or the ones who wronged them. And all of them were exorcised by the wielder of the Ri sword—the sword of the dependence attribute.
Conversely, Kon’s attributes are “devoted/yielding.” Though we’ve only seen him exorcise one Mononoke so far, it was the spirit of a woman who was so devoted to her work it destroyed everything else inside of her. And since the other two movies in his trilogy also seem to be taking place in the Ooku, it seems like they will also deal with the consequences of letting your devotion to a cause destroy your personhood.
TL;DR: both Ri and Kon seem to specialize in spirits that have attributes of their respective trigram. Also, both their trigrams have associations with women: Ri is associated with the second daughter and Kon is associated with the mother.
